Megosztás:


JobSchedule class

JobSchedule-t képviselő osztály.

Konstruktorok

JobSchedule(BatchServiceClientContext)

Hozzon létre egy JobSchedule-t.

Metódusok

add(JobScheduleAddParameter, JobScheduleAddOptionalParams)
add(JobScheduleAddParameter, JobScheduleAddOptionalParams, ServiceCallback<void>)
add(JobScheduleAddParameter, ServiceCallback<void>)
deleteMethod(string, JobScheduleDeleteMethodOptionalParams)

Feladatütemezés törlésekor ez az ütemezés alatt lévő összes feladatot és feladatot is törli. A feladatok törlésekor a számítási csomópontok munkakönyvtáraiban lévő összes fájl is törlődik (a megőrzési időtartam figyelmen kívül lesz hagyva). A feladatütemezés statisztikái már nem érhetők el a feladatütemezés törlése után, bár továbbra is beleszámítanak a fiók élettartam-statisztikáiba.

deleteMethod(string, JobScheduleDeleteMethodOptionalParams, ServiceCallback<void>)
deleteMethod(string, ServiceCallback<void>)
disable(string, JobScheduleDisableOptionalParams)

A feladatütemezés ismételt engedélyezéséig nem jön létre új feladat.

disable(string, JobScheduleDisableOptionalParams, ServiceCallback<void>)
disable(string, ServiceCallback<void>)
enable(string, JobScheduleEnableOptionalParams)
enable(string, JobScheduleEnableOptionalParams, ServiceCallback<void>)
enable(string, ServiceCallback<void>)
exists(string, JobScheduleExistsOptionalParams)
exists(string, JobScheduleExistsOptionalParams, ServiceCallback<boolean>)
exists(string, ServiceCallback<boolean>)
get(string, JobScheduleGetOptionalParams)

Információt kap a megadott feladatütemezésről.

get(string, JobScheduleGetOptionalParams, ServiceCallback<CloudJobSchedule>)
get(string, ServiceCallback<CloudJobSchedule>)
list(JobScheduleListOptionalParams)
list(JobScheduleListOptionalParams, ServiceCallback<CloudJobScheduleListResult>)
list(ServiceCallback<CloudJobScheduleListResult>)
listNext(string, JobScheduleListNextOptionalParams)
listNext(string, JobScheduleListNextOptionalParams, ServiceCallback<CloudJobScheduleListResult>)
listNext(string, ServiceCallback<CloudJobScheduleListResult>)
patch(string, JobSchedulePatchParameter, JobSchedulePatchOptionalParams)

Ez csak a kérelemben megadott feladatütemezési tulajdonságokat cseréli le. Ha például az ütemezés tulajdonság nincs megadva ezzel a kéréssel, akkor a Batch szolgáltatás megtartja a meglévő ütemezést. A feladatütemezés módosítása csak az ütemezés által a frissítés után létrehozott feladatokat érinti; a jelenleg futó feladatok nincsenek hatással.

patch(string, JobSchedulePatchParameter, JobSchedulePatchOptionalParams, ServiceCallback<void>)
patch(string, JobSchedulePatchParameter, ServiceCallback<void>)
terminate(string, JobScheduleTerminateOptionalParams)
terminate(string, JobScheduleTerminateOptionalParams, ServiceCallback<void>)
terminate(string, ServiceCallback<void>)
update(string, JobScheduleUpdateParameter, JobScheduleUpdateOptionalParams)

Ez teljes mértékben felülírja a feladatütemezés összes frissíthető tulajdonságát. Ha például az ütemezés tulajdonság nincs megadva ezzel a kéréssel, akkor a Batch szolgáltatás eltávolítja a meglévő ütemezést. A feladatütemezés módosítása csak az ütemezés által a frissítés után létrehozott feladatokat érinti; a jelenleg futó feladatok nincsenek hatással.

update(string, JobScheduleUpdateParameter, JobScheduleUpdateOptionalParams, ServiceCallback<void>)
update(string, JobScheduleUpdateParameter, ServiceCallback<void>)

Konstruktor adatai

JobSchedule(BatchServiceClientContext)

Hozzon létre egy JobSchedule-t.

new JobSchedule(client: BatchServiceClientContext)

Paraméterek

client
BatchServiceClientContext

Hivatkozás a szolgáltatásügyfélre.

Metódus adatai

add(JobScheduleAddParameter, JobScheduleAddOptionalParams)

function add(cloudJobSchedule: JobScheduleAddParameter, options?: JobScheduleAddOptionalParams): Promise<JobScheduleAddResponse>

Paraméterek

cloudJobSchedule
JobScheduleAddParameter

A hozzáadni kívánt feladatütemezés.

options
JobScheduleAddO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leAddResponse>

add(JobScheduleAddParameter, JobScheduleAddOptionalParams, ServiceCallback<void>)

function add(cloudJobSchedule: JobScheduleAddParameter, options: JobScheduleAddOptionalParams, callback: ServiceCallback<void>)

Paraméterek

cloudJobSchedule
JobScheduleAddParameter

A hozzáadni kívánt feladatütemezés.

options
JobScheduleAddO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<void>

A visszahívás

add(JobScheduleAddParameter, ServiceCallback<void>)

function add(cloudJobSchedule: JobScheduleAddParameter, callback: ServiceCallback<void>)

Paraméterek

cloudJobSchedule
JobScheduleAddParameter

A hozzáadni kívánt feladatütemezés.

callback

ServiceCallback<void>

A visszahívás

deleteMethod(string, JobScheduleDeleteMethodOptionalParams)

Feladatütemezés törlésekor ez az ütemezés alatt lévő összes feladatot és feladatot is törli. A feladatok törlésekor a számítási csomópontok munkakönyvtáraiban lévő összes fájl is törlődik (a megőrzési időtartam figyelmen kívül lesz hagyva). A feladatütemezés statisztikái már nem érhetők el a feladatütemezés törlése után, bár továbbra is beleszámítanak a fiók élettartam-statisztikáiba.

function deleteMethod(jobScheduleId: string, options?: JobScheduleDeleteMethodOptionalParams): Promise<JobScheduleDeleteResponse>

Paraméterek

jobScheduleId

string

A törölni kívánt feladatütemezés azonosítója.

options
JobScheduleDeleteMethodO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leDeleteResponse>

deleteMethod(string, JobScheduleDeleteMethodOptionalParams, ServiceCallback<void>)

function deleteMethod(jobScheduleId: string, options: JobScheduleDeleteMethodOptionalParams,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A törölni kívánt feladatütemezés azonosítója.

options
JobScheduleDeleteMethodO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<void>

A visszahívás

deleteMethod(string, ServiceCallback<void>)

function deleteMethod(jobScheduleId: string,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A törölni kívánt feladatütemezés azonosítója.

callback

ServiceCallback<void>

A visszahívás

disable(string, JobScheduleDisableOptionalParams)

A feladatütemezés ismételt engedélyezéséig nem jön létre új feladat.

function disable(jobScheduleId: string, options?: JobScheduleDisableOptionalParams): Promise<JobScheduleDisableResponse>

Paraméterek

jobScheduleId

string

A letiltani kívánt feladatütemezés azonosítója.

options
JobScheduleDisableO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leDisableResponse>

disable(string, JobScheduleDisableOptionalParams, ServiceCallback<void>)

function disable(jobScheduleId: string, options: JobScheduleDisableOptionalParams,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A letiltani kívánt feladatütemezés azonosítója.

options
JobScheduleDisableO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<void>

A visszahívás

disable(string, ServiceCallback<void>)

function disable(jobScheduleId: string,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A letiltani kívánt feladatütemezés azonosítója.

callback

ServiceCallback<void>

A visszahívás

enable(string, JobScheduleEnableOptionalParams)

function enable(jobScheduleId: string, options?: JobScheduleEnableOptionalParams): Promise<JobScheduleEnableResponse>

Paraméterek

jobScheduleId

string

Az engedélyezni kívánt feladatütemezés azonosítója.

options
JobScheduleEnableO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leEnableResponse>

enable(string, JobScheduleEnableOptionalParams, ServiceCallback<void>)

function enable(jobScheduleId: string, options: JobScheduleEnableOptionalParams,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

Az engedélyezni kívánt feladatütemezés azonosítója.

options
JobScheduleEnableO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<void>

A visszahívás

enable(string, ServiceCallback<void>)

function enable(jobScheduleId: string,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

Az engedélyezni kívánt feladatütemezés azonosítója.

callback

ServiceCallback<void>

A visszahívás

exists(string, JobScheduleExistsOptionalParams)

function exists(jobScheduleId: string, options?: JobScheduleExistsOptionalParams): Promise<JobScheduleExistsResponse>

Paraméterek

jobScheduleId

string

Annak a feladatütemezésnek az azonosítója, amelyet ellenőrizni szeretne.

options
JobScheduleExistsO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leExistsResponse>

exists(string, JobScheduleExistsOptionalParams, ServiceCallback<boolean>)

function exists(jobScheduleId: string, options: JobScheduleExistsOptionalParams, callback: ServiceCallback<boolean>)

Paraméterek

jobScheduleId

string

Annak a feladatütemezésnek az azonosítója, amelyet ellenőrizni szeretne.

options
JobScheduleExistsO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<boolean>

A visszahívás

exists(string, ServiceCallback<boolean>)

function exists(jobScheduleId: string, callback: ServiceCallback<boolean>)

Paraméterek

jobScheduleId

string

Annak a feladatütemezésnek az azonosítója, amelyet ellenőrizni szeretne.

callback

ServiceCallback<boolean>

A visszahívás

get(string, JobScheduleGetOptionalParams)

Információt kap a megadott feladatütemezésről.

function get(jobScheduleId: string, options?: JobScheduleGetOptionalParams): Promise<JobScheduleGetResponse>

Paraméterek

jobScheduleId

string

A lekérendő feladatütemezés azonosítója.

options
JobScheduleGetO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leGetResponse>

get(string, JobScheduleGetOptionalParams, ServiceCallback<CloudJobSchedule>)

function get(jobScheduleId: string, options: JobScheduleGetOptionalParams, callback: ServiceCallback<CloudJobSchedule>)

Paraméterek

jobScheduleId

string

A lekérendő feladatütemezés azonosítója.

options
JobScheduleGetO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<CloudJobSchedule>

A visszahívás

get(string, ServiceCallback<CloudJobSchedule>)

function get(jobScheduleId: string, callback: ServiceCallback<CloudJobSchedule>)

Paraméterek

jobScheduleId

string

A lekérendő feladatütemezés azonosítója.

callback

ServiceCallback<CloudJobSchedule>

A visszahívás

list(JobScheduleListOptionalParams)

function list(options?: JobScheduleListOptionalParams): Promise<JobScheduleListResponse>

Paraméterek

options
JobScheduleListO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leListResponse>

list(JobScheduleListOptionalParams, ServiceCallback<CloudJobScheduleListResult>)

function list(options: JobScheduleListOptionalParams, callback: ServiceCallback<CloudJobScheduleListResult>)

Paraméterek

options
JobScheduleListO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<CloudJobScheduleListResult>

A visszahívás

list(ServiceCallback<CloudJobScheduleListResult>)

function list(callback: ServiceCallback<CloudJobScheduleListResult>)

Paraméterek

callback

ServiceCallback<CloudJobScheduleListResult>

A visszahívás

listNext(string, JobScheduleListNextOptionalParams)

function listNext(nextPageLink: string, options?: JobScheduleListNextOptionalParams): Promise<JobScheduleListResponse>

Paraméterek

nextPageLink

string

Az előző sikeres listahívási művelet NextLinkje.

options
JobScheduleListNextO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leListResponse>

listNext(string, JobScheduleListNextOptionalParams, ServiceCallback<CloudJobScheduleListResult>)

function listNext(nextPageLink: string, options: JobScheduleListNextOptionalParams, callback: ServiceCallback<CloudJobScheduleListResult>)

Paraméterek

nextPageLink

string

Az előző sikeres listahívási művelet NextLinkje.

options
JobScheduleListNextO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<CloudJobScheduleListResult>

A visszahívás

listNext(string, ServiceCallback<CloudJobScheduleListResult>)

function listNext(nextPageLink: string, callback: ServiceCallback<CloudJobScheduleListResult>)

Paraméterek

nextPageLink

string

Az előző sikeres listahívási művelet NextLinkje.

callback

ServiceCallback<CloudJobScheduleListResult>

A visszahívás

patch(string, JobSchedulePatchParameter, JobSchedulePatchOptionalParams)

Ez csak a kérelemben megadott feladatütemezési tulajdonságokat cseréli le. Ha például az ütemezés tulajdonság nincs megadva ezzel a kéréssel, akkor a Batch szolgáltatás megtartja a meglévő ütemezést. A feladatütemezés módosítása csak az ütemezés által a frissítés után létrehozott feladatokat érinti; a jelenleg futó feladatok nincsenek hatással.

function patch(jobScheduleId: string, jobSchedulePatchParameter: JobSchedulePatchParameter, options?: JobSchedulePatchOptionalParams): Promise<JobSchedulePatchResponse>

Paraméterek

jobScheduleId

string

A frissíteni kívánt feladatütemezés azonosítója.

jobSchedulePatchParameter
JobSchedulePatchParameter

A kérés paraméterei.

options
JobSchedulePatchO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obSchedulePatchResponse>

patch(string, JobSchedulePatchParameter, JobSchedulePatchOptionalParams, ServiceCallback<void>)

function patch(jobScheduleId: string, jobSchedulePatchParameter: JobSchedulePatchParameter, options: JobSchedulePatchOptionalParams,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A frissíteni kívánt feladatütemezés azonosítója.

jobSchedulePatchParameter
JobSchedulePatchParameter

A kérés paraméterei.

options
JobSchedulePatchO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<void>

A visszahívás

patch(string, JobSchedulePatchParameter, ServiceCallback<void>)

function patch(jobScheduleId: string, jobSchedulePatchParameter: JobSchedulePatchParameter,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A frissíteni kívánt feladatütemezés azonosítója.

jobSchedulePatchParameter
JobSchedulePatchParameter

A kérés paraméterei.

callback

ServiceCallback<void>

A visszahívás

terminate(string, JobScheduleTerminateOptionalParams)

function terminate(jobScheduleId: string, options?: JobScheduleTerminateOptionalParams): Promise<JobScheduleTerminateResponse>

Paraméterek

jobScheduleId

string

A leállni kívánt feladatütemezés azonosítója.

options
JobScheduleTerminateO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leTerminateResponse>

terminate(string, JobScheduleTerminateOptionalParams, ServiceCallback<void>)

function terminate(jobScheduleId: string, options: JobScheduleTerminateOptionalParams,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A leállni kívánt feladatütemezés azonosítója.

options
JobScheduleTerminateO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<void>

A visszahívás

terminate(string, ServiceCallback<void>)

function terminate(jobScheduleId: string,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A leállni kívánt feladatütemezés azonosítója.

callback

ServiceCallback<void>

A visszahívás

update(string, JobScheduleUpdateParameter, JobScheduleUpdateOptionalParams)

Ez teljes mértékben felülírja a feladatütemezés összes frissíthető tulajdonságát. Ha például az ütemezés tulajdonság nincs megadva ezzel a kéréssel, akkor a Batch szolgáltatás eltávolítja a meglévő ütemezést. A feladatütemezés módosítása csak az ütemezés által a frissítés után létrehozott feladatokat érinti; a jelenleg futó feladatok nincsenek hatással.

function update(jobScheduleId: string, jobScheduleUpdateParameter: JobScheduleUpdateParameter, options?: JobScheduleUpdateOptionalParams): Promise<JobScheduleUpdateResponse>

Paraméterek

jobScheduleId

string

A frissíteni kívánt feladatütemezés azonosítója.

jobScheduleUpdateParameter
JobScheduleUpdateParameter

A kérés paraméterei.

options
JobScheduleUpdateOptionalParams

Az opcionális paraméterek

Válaszok

Promise<Models.JobScheduleUpdateResponse>

update(string, JobScheduleUpdateParameter, JobScheduleUpdateOptionalParams, ServiceCallback<void>)

function update(jobScheduleId: string, jobScheduleUpdateParameter: JobScheduleUpdateParameter, options: JobScheduleUpdateOptionalParams,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A frissíteni kívánt feladatütemezés azonosítója.

jobScheduleUpdateParameter
JobScheduleUpdateParameter

A kérés paraméterei.

options
JobScheduleUpdateOptionalParams

Az opcionális paraméterek

callback

ServiceCallback<void>

A visszahívás

update(string, JobScheduleUpdateParameter, ServiceCallback<void>)

function update(jobScheduleId: string, jobScheduleUpdateParameter: JobScheduleUpdateParameter, callback: ServiceCallback<void>)

Paraméterek

jobScheduleId

string

A frissíteni kívánt feladatütemezés azonosítója.

jobScheduleUpdateParameter
JobScheduleUpdateParameter

A kérés paraméterei.

callback

ServiceCallback<void>

A visszahívás